Edghill orders immediate steps to restore power to Matthews Ridge

Minister of Public Works, Bishop Juan Edghill  has instructed the Hinterland Electrification Company Inc (HECI) to take immediate steps to restore power to Matthews Ridge  in the north west after he was told by regional officials that the community had had no electricity since March of this year.

Director of Sports’  contract terminated

Director of Sports Christopher Jones was today relieved of his position and sent on his annual leave but the APNU+AFC candidate says that once he receives the benefits that come with the termination of contract, he will have no difficulties with the termination but if not he would have to fight it Jones told Stabroek News that he received the letter earlier today and it was headed ‘Termination of Contract’ and “essentially sending me off on leave as of today August 10th to September 13th”.

Gov’t meets small parties on Covid-19

President Irfaan Ali and Minister of Public Health, Dr. Frank Anthony, yesterday afternoon, met with the leaders of the small political parties including the Liberty and Justice Party (LJP), The National Movement (TNM), A New and United Guyana (ANUG), Change Guyana (CG)and the United Republican Party (URP) to brief and consult with them on the country’s response to the Novel Coronavirus Disease 2019 (COVID-19).

Guyana, Suriname aiming for swift reopening of borders

President Irfaan Ali and Suriname’s President  Chandrikapersad Santokhi have begun crafting a plan for economic, security and other agreements which will see the  swift reopening of the borders between Georgetown and Paramaribo, while catering  for COVID-19 restrictions and guidelines.
